#4fb502 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4fb502 is composed of 31% red, 71%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 98.9%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 94.2 degrees, a saturation of 97.8% and a lightness of 35.9%. #4fb502 color hex could be obtained by blending #9eff04 with #006b00.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

Shades and Tints of #4fb502
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030600 is the darkest color, while #f8fff2 is the lightest one.
